French Navy's Breguet Br. 1150 Atlantic.
The Breguet Br.1150 Atlantic is a long-range maritime patrol aircraft designed and manufactured by French aircraft manufacturer Breguet Aviation.
For a long time, the Atlantic was the only aircraft designed specifically for maritime patrol duties (the US P-3 Orion and the British Nimrod were based on civilian aircraft). The Atlantic's prototype was flying as early as 1961. A European consortium, which included Fokker, built parts for the aircraft.
A distinctive feature of the aircraft is its double fuselage. The upper part is the crew compartment, while the lower part consists of a hold equipped with anti-submarine weapons and with facilities for ejecting rescue equipment and sonar buoys.
